Ivan Gough, Walden & Jebu feat Penelope Austin-Home

One of Australia’s home grown electronic dance music talent, Ivan Gough most famous for his track ‘In My Mind‘ with Axwell has just previewed “Home” in collaboration with a multitude of artists from Walden, jebu and finally the vocals of Penelope Austin. The song is slated for release on 9th  December on Big Beat Records.

The audio delight begins with engaging vocals of Penelope Austin which are deep and prolonged. To build the energy simple piano chords are introduced right from the beginning and then an almost theatre like feeling rains down upon the track. “Home” is a beautifully composed with the usual progressive chords introduced at a much later stage in the track, highlighting Ivan Gough’s exceptional skills to bring together new collaborations.

The other two artists Jebu & Walden are prodigies from the Australian Dance Music scene who have shown the knack for playing the crowd onto their finger tunes. Walden’s previous track- ‘First Day‘ has been mixed by the Anjunabeats wonder boy Maor Levi himself.

We at The Bangin Beats especially love the smooth transition from stadium like vocals to dance floor cracking beats.

Ivan Gough & Jebu – Kukatu (Original Mix)

Ivan Gough & Jebu - Kukatu (Original Mix)

Size Records, who recently brought out the much anticipated “SLVR” by Steve Angello and Mattise & Sadko, now brings out another bangin tune this week. ‘Kukatu’ is the brand new outing by Ivan Gough & Jebu. Ravers love the empty big room sound featuring a huge kick and intricate percussion patterns, and ‘Kukatu’ is just the right treat for them. Ministry Of Sound Presents: Danny Avila Live [Album Release]

Danny Avila is taking huge strides when it comes to his career. The recently turned 18 year old has played over 200 shows, released music with Big Beat and Interscope, and has received support from some of the biggest names in the business. He has opened and played along side people like Tiesto, Fedde Le Grand and not to mention the Generation Wild Tour with Deniz Koyu, Mikael Weermets and dBerrie.

Danny-Avila-lessthan3

All this aside, what really sets this young-ling apart is his skill behind the decks. Coming from someone who has now seen him in action thrice, the energy that oozes out of his track selection is like none other. Jumping between classics and brand new releases, he is able to bridge the gap between genres as well as fans. Knowing exactly how to interact with the crowd, the Spaniard succeeds at encouraging the dance floor dwellers to do more than just fist-pump. He not only brings you bootlegs, mashups and trap mixes of recent tracks, but sneaks in so many classics that are way before his time, for example he mixed in an acapella of “Numb” by Linkin Park as well as the infamous Star 69″ by Fatboy Slim just two nights ago at Bijou in Boston. The crowds at his show go buck-wild which only fuels his sets even more. Check out our YouTube channel for some snippets of his sets with much more to be added soon.

MOS_DA

Ministry Of Sound Records is celebrating Avila’s budding talent by releasing an album called ‘Danny Avila Live’. This will be a 24 track compilation that features some of the biggest tracks that Avila is playing during his sets. For anyone who hasn’t heard him play or seen him live, this mammoth album represents exactly what the Spaniard does behind the decks.

“For me, (this mix) is really, really special,” said Avila, currently on tour in the States. “Ministry of Sound is one of the biggest brands in dance music history and I’ve always loved it. Not only because of the label, but also the club and all the people involved with it. It’s such an honour for me that Ministry asked me to do this compilation.”

Bringing forth a burning hot fusion of Electro, Dubstep, DnB, Progressive and Trap, this mix was recorded in the nine-day electronic music binge that Danny had in Miami for the Music week as well as his two sets at Ultra Music Festival. On the topic of Miami: “It’s one of my favourite cities in the world,” he added, “and it was in the middle of the music conference so I had a lot of inspiration!”.
